云原生架构是一种基于云计算原则构建应用程序的方法,它包括容器化、微服务架构、自动化和可伸缩性等概念。未来,云原生架构将继续发展,以下是一些可能的趋势:
1、深度集成人工智能(AI)和机器学习(ML)
云原生应用将更多地利用人工智能和机器学习技术,以实现更智能的决策、自动化任务和更高效的资源管理。
2、事件驱动架构(EDA)
随着对实时数据和事件的需求增加,云原生架构将更多地采用事件驱动的设计,以便更好地处理数据流、异步通信和实时反馈。
3、边缘计算融合
云原生架构将更多地与边缘计算集成,以支持在物理位置较远的设备上运行应用程序和服务。这有助于降低延迟、提高性能,并更好地满足分布式系统的需求。
4、可观察性和安全性的强化
随着系统变得更加复杂,对于可观察性和安全性的需求也将增加。未来的云原生架构将更注重实时监控、日志、度量和安全性的整合。
5、开发者友好性的提升
云原生工具和平台将更加注重提升开发者体验,通过简化部署、调试、测试和监控等方面的流程,以提高开发者的生产力。
6、多云、混合云和跨云解决方案
云原生架构将更加灵活,支持多云和混合云部署。跨云解决方案的出现将帮助组织更好地利用不同云服务提供商的优势。
7、自动化运维和治理
自动化将在云原生环境中变得更为普遍,包括自动扩展、自动修复、自动升级等。治理方面的工具和实践也将得到加强,以确保合规性和可靠性。
8、无服务器计算的进一步发展
无服务器计算作为云原生架构的一部分将继续发展,为开发者提供更灵活、更简化的部署和运维体验。
9、开源社区的合作
开源将在云原生领域继续发挥关键作用。开源项目、标准和合作将推动整个云原生生态系统的发展。
10、环境友好的可持续发展
在数字化转型的同时,对于云原生架构的可持续发展和环境友好性的关注将增加。优化资源使用、减少能源消耗等将成为云原生架构设计的重要考虑因素。
这些趋势表明,未来云原生架构将更加强调灵活性、智能化、可观察性和安全性,同时与其他新兴技术和计算范式集成,以满足不断变化的业务需求。